What Is a Resident Management System?

A Resident Management System is a digital platform used to organize information and activities within an apartment or residential community. It helps associations, administrators, facility managers, and residents manage common processes from a central place rather than relying entirely on manual registers or disconnected files.

The system can support resident and flat information, maintenance payments, visitor records, complaints, notices, and communication. Each area serves a different operational need, but they are connected by the same objective: helping the community manage information in a clearer and more accessible way.

For an association committee, this means less time spent searching through multiple records. For residents, it offers a more structured way to submit concerns, view updates, and stay connected with community activities.

Resident and Flat Information

A community needs current information about its residents and flats for regular administration. Details may change when a resident moves in, moves out, or updates household information. Maintaining these records digitally can make it easier for authorized management teams to review and organize them.

A structured resident database also helps connect community activities with the relevant flat or resident. This is useful when an association is reviewing maintenance records, following up on a complaint, or coordinating a visitor-related matter.

Visitor Records

Visitor entry is an important part of apartment operations. Security teams may need to record guests, service personnel, deliveries, and other visitors while coordinating with residents. A visitor management system provides a more organized way to handle visitor-related information than relying only on handwritten registers.

The purpose is not to complicate entry procedures. It is to help security teams and residents maintain clearer visitor records and improve coordination at the entrance.

Complaint Management

Complaints can relate to maintenance concerns, common areas, services, or other community matters. When residents share complaints through different channels, follow-up can become inconsistent. A digital complaint process gives the management team a clearer record of the issue and its current status.

This makes it easier to review pending concerns, identify the responsible team, and communicate progress. It also helps prevent complaints from being overlooked when daily responsibilities are shared among committee members or facility staff.

Maintenance Tracking

Maintenance payments and dues are regular responsibilities for apartment associations. A Maintenance management system can help organize maintenance charges, payment records, and pending dues in a more consistent format.

A society maintenance app can be useful when residents need a convenient way to review maintenance-related information and management teams need a clearer record of collections and outstanding amounts. Organized records also support better follow-up without depending on separate spreadsheets or paper notes.

Notices and Communication

Residents need timely information about meetings, maintenance work, community rules, service activities, and other updates. A Resident communication app can provide a more focused channel for notices and announcements.

This helps reduce dependence on informal conversations where some residents may miss an update. It also gives management teams a consistent place to share relevant information with the community.

Why Digital Resident Management Is Better Than Manual Records

Manual records may work for a very small number of activities, but they can become difficult to coordinate when the community has more residents, more visitors, and more recurring maintenance work. Separate spreadsheets may contain different versions of the same information. Paper registers may remain with different staff members. Notices shared through multiple channels may not reach everyone consistently.

Centralized Records

A digital Resident Management System gives the community a more central way to organize important information. This can reduce the need to search through multiple files when reviewing a resident detail, payment record, complaint, or notice.

Reduced Duplicate Information

When information is maintained in separate places, the same details may be entered more than once. A structured platform can support a more consistent approach and reduce confusion caused by outdated or duplicate records.

Multi-User Access

Apartment management is often shared by committee members, administrators, facility managers, and security teams. A digital platform can support coordinated work by allowing the relevant users to work with the information needed for their responsibilities.

Mobile Accessibility

Management activities do not always happen at a desk. Residents may need to review a notice or raise a complaint, while committee members may need to check community records during the day. A apartment management app can be useful for accessing relevant functions in a more convenient way.

Easier Record Tracking

Digital records make it easier to review the status of recurring activities. This is valuable for maintenance follow-up, complaints, visitor information, and resident communication, particularly when tasks are handled by more than one person.

Choosing the Right Society Management Software

Choosing software for an apartment community should begin with actual operational needs. A platform may include several functions, but the most important question is whether residents, committee members, and staff can use those functions consistently.

A community can consider the following areas when evaluating a solution:

  • ease of use for residents and management teams
  • resident and flat information management
  • maintenance charges, payments, and pending dues
  • complaint registration and follow-up
  • visitor records and security coordination
  • notices and resident communication
  • access to organized records
  • suitability for the community’s size and operational structure

A society maintenance management software platform should support the way the association reviews maintenance information. If the community has a high volume of visitor activity, visitor coordination may require greater attention. If communication is a recurring challenge, the community may place more importance on notices and resident updates.

The goal is to choose a tool that supports regular processes rather than adding another layer of work. Resident adoption also matters. Clear responsibilities, simple instructions, and consistent use by the management team can help the community make better use of its selected platform.
